How much does it cost to rent a home in South Richmond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| South Richmond Hill 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,040 | $2,500 | $3,500 |
| South Richmond Hill 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,009 | $2,900 | $6,000 |
| South Richmond Hill 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,966 | $3,400 | $7,500 |
| South Richmond Hill 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,100 | $5,000 | $5,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about South Richmond Hill
What type of rentals are currently available in South Richmond Hill?
There are currently 1112 Apartments for Rent in South Richmond Hill, NY with pricing that ranges from $1,647 to $5,000. There are also 85 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in South Richmond Hill ranging from $1,300 to $7,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in South Richmond Hill?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in South Richmond Hill ranges from $1,300 to $7,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,627.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in South Richmond Hill?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in South Richmond Hill range from $2,700 to $4,710,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,900 to $6,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,400 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,600.
